Our process, step by step
Prior to snowfall, we run a tailored checklist: map hazards, prep melt, and assign crews to sections. Coordinators watch live radar and update routes hourly.
When ice threatens, operators move with preloaded service plans. Blade settings stay conservative near curbs to guard your investment. Hand crews fan out to entries and work in sync with plows so cars stay unhindered.
During long events, we re-pass critical areas every 60-90 minutes. Melt is refreshed where wind tunnels invite refreeze. Teams capture photos each visit so you verify exactly what was cleared.
Once accumulation stops, we run a closure pass to push back piles, melt stragglers, and leave notes with timestamps and follow-up plan. If wind will drift, we schedule a preventive return to guard against black ice.

Maintenance and prevention
Refreeze is the quiet risk. We anti-ice before storms to block bond. After clearing, we salt wind tunnels where temps keep slicks.
We review drains for ice dams and open them so meltwater drains away from walkways. We install melt socks in problem spots for quick touch-ups during long events.
